Illinois HB 88 (96th) — LOBBYIST REGISTRATION FEE
Amends the Lobbyist Registration Act. Makes the annual registration fee $150 for any entity qualified under Internal Revenue Code Section 501(c) (now, $150 for entities qualified under Section 501(c)(3) and $350 for entities qualified under any other provision of Section 501(c)). Effective July 1, 2009.
